Portugal fought back to frustrate England in their UEFA Women’s Nations League opener in Portimão. The Lionesses took a first half lead through Alessia Russo but Kika Nazareth came off the bench to salvage a point for the hosts.

England’s U19s produced an energetic performance to seal a narrow win over France and reach the semi-finals of the 2024 European Championships. Poppy Pritchard’s second half goal sent England to the top of the group to set up a meeting with Spain on Wednesday afternoon.
England’s U19s faced a tough battle in the Lithuanian heat to earn a vital point against Serbia. The Young Lionesses displayed their resilience and they came from behind with a 90th minute leveller from Mia Enderby.
